Transaction 627ad1006b4bf858050fb89426105d2835f057c98849f37a000e679141130a7f
1 Input
1 Output
-
627ad1006b4bf858050fb89426105d2835f057c98849f37a000e679141130a7f:0
- value
- 104273434
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b17792d3b50253ceee19c56b3549dbeb5563b0f6 OP_EQUAL
- address
- 3HsNmcWtTVcZ6oerXBb93LPPBBKLKid8Db